Forecast: Fresh Marine Crabs Production in Capture Fisheries for Human Consumption in France

In 2023, the production value of fresh marine crabs in France's capture fisheries stood at an unforeseen level, following which a gradual decline is forecasted. From 2024 to 2028, there is a downward trend with year-on-year decreases of approximately 6.5% in 2025, 6.3% in 2026, 6.1% in 2027, and 6.5% in 2028. A notable compound annual growth rate (CAGR) reveals an average yearly decline over these five years.

Future trends to watch for include the impact of climate change on marine ecosystems, changes in regulations affecting capture fisheries, and evolving consumer preferences towards sustainable seafood. Monitoring these factors will be crucial for anticipating shifts in production dynamics.
